20. Angelo Inganni

Angelo Inganni
(Brescia 1807 – Gussano 1880)
Interno di cucina con figure
Signed and dated 1871 m.l.
Oil on canvas, 45.9 x 35.9 cm
N.B.I:
During his lifetime Angelo Inganni was widely praised for his veduti of Milan, but he was also praised for his genre works and his depictions of ‘ordinary folk’. Characteristic for his work from the 1850’s onward is the rendition of candlelight and hearth fires and their reflections on the depicted figures. The work offered here is a fine example of this. A comparable work by the hand of Inganni which is considered a later work is depicted in Angelo Inganni: Chiesa di S. Lorenzo, Gussago – 25 aprile – 2 giugno 1975, Comune di Gussago, Regione Lombardia & Banca S. Paolo, 1975, page 135 (ill.).
